Walter HWK 109-500

The 109-500 is a self-contained, modular monopropellant Starthilfe (take-off assist) engine in a pod, able to produce 500 kg (1,100 lb) thrust for thirty seconds.

The T-Stoff monopropellant, stored in the large spherical tank within the Starthilfe module's forward end, needed to react with a catalyst to provide the boosting thrust for an aircraft on takeoff - this Z-Stoff sodium or calcium-based, alkaline permanganate-compound (in an aqueous solution) catalyst was provided in a small tank above the reaction chamber just forward of the exhaust nozzle, with compressed air from a network of five pressure tanks driving the monopropellant and catalyst together through the reaction chamber, which featured an internal, fixed helical "swirl baffle" to lengthen the period of time the monopropellant and catalyst were in contact for a more complete catalytic reaction within it, before the reacted T-Stoff exhaust exited the nozzle.

[1] It was "used extensively on a wide range of aircraft", especially the potentially underpowered (when heavily laden with external ordnance) Jumo 004-engined Arado Ar 234B,[1] with two of the units uniquely displayed as mounted operationally on the NASM's sole surviving, restored Ar 234B.

The HWK 109-501 was a higher-thrust variant (14.71 kN) bipropellant Starthilfe RATO booster unit[3], used on the Junkers Ju 287 prototype which proved to be unreliable over sustained periods.
